A is for Astronaut


1. Snack: Make astronaut food! Add instant pudding mix and milk to a ziplock bag. Shake, refrigerate, eat! Snip the corner to eat right from the bag.

2. Go to the NASA Kids website

3. Make your own spaceship! Cover a laundry basket with a white sheet, add steering wheel and buttons. We had one astronaut costume and used an adult white shirt for the other space suit.

Preschool - Apple Theme


Summer camp is over and school has begun! I wanted to spend more time with my little girl this year, so we are doing preschool at home. I thought I would post my lesson plans, 2 or 3 times a week.

We are starting with letters, and right from the beginning.

A is for Apple

1. Play hide and seek with an apple
2. Sample three apples (different varieties). Make a chart, writing down the name, the color, and a smile or frown depending on the taste. Gala and Golden apples were well liked, Granny Smith - not so much.
3. Cooking lesson: applesauce.
4. Art project: draw a tree and use a red ink pad and fingers to make the apples.
5. Field trip (planned for later this week): visit an apple farm.
